I-10 from FM 2434 to US 90 (Alleyton Road South)
The TxDOT Yoakum district is proposing to reconstruct and widen the existing I-10 roadway from FM 2434 to US 90 (Alleyton Road South), in Colorado County, Texas.
The existing roadway consists of a four-lane facility with two-lane, two-way frontage roads. The median is a flush grassy median with a cable barrier system.
Proposed improvements
- Widen from four to six main lanes
- Proposed lanes would consist of three 12-foot main lanes in each direction with 12-foot outside and inside shoulders
- Convert two-lane, two-way frontage roads to two-lane, one-way frontage roads
- Replace existing grassy median and cable divider with single slope concrete barrier median divider
- Construct new bridge on new alignment over the Colorado River
Additional information
The proposed project would require approximately 84.54 acres of additional ROW and would potentially result in the displacement of four ancillary structures and three non-residential structures. No residential displacements are anticipated.
